Imran L Balouch Md

Share:Imran L Balouch Md

Headings:

Physicians & Surgeons, Physicians - General, Physicians Md & Do

Latitude:40.721183 Longitude:-89.594226
2805 N Knoxville Ave
Peoria, IL 61604